The abrasive tools market is essential for manufacturing, metalworking, construction, and automotive industries.

Surface finishing equipment encompasses a range of tools and machines used to improve the surface quality of materials. This equipment is vital in various industries, including automotive, aerospace, and manufacturing, where surface integrity is crucial. The demand for advanced surface finishing solutions is increasing as industries seek to enhance product performance and aesthetics. Innovations in surface finishing technology, such as automated systems and eco-friendly abrasives, are driving growth in this segment, contributing to the overall expansion of the abrasive tools market.

Abrasive tools are essential instruments used for grinding, cutting, polishing, and finishing surfaces in various industries. They are manufactured from materials like aluminum oxide, silicon carbide, diamond, and ceramic, each designed for specific applications. The abrasive tools market is driven by industrial growth, increasing demand for precision manufacturing, and advancements in material science. Industries such as automotive, aerospace, metalworking, construction, and electronics rely on abrasive tools to ensure quality, durability, and accuracy in their products.

Market Dynamics

The abrasive tools market is expanding due to the rising need for surface finishing, material removal, and product precision. Grinding wheels, cutting discs, sandpapers, and polishing pads are widely used tools that cater to diverse industrial requirements. Technological innovations, such as superabrasive tools, coated abrasives, and flexible bonded abrasives, are improving efficiency and performance. Market challenges include high costs of premium materials, stringent safety regulations, and equipment compatibility issues, which manufacturers address through innovation and quality assurance.

Regional Insights

Asia-Pacific is the largest market for abrasive tools due to the presence of major manufacturing hubs, including China, India, Japan, and South Korea. High industrial output, infrastructure development, and automotive production drive demand in the region. North America and Europe also represent significant markets, driven by advanced manufacturing, aerospace, and automotive sectors. In emerging regions like Latin America and the Middle East, industrialization and construction activities are creating new opportunities for abrasive tool adoption.

Key Trends

The abrasive tools market is witnessing several transformative trends. The adoption of superabrasives, such as diamond and cubic boron nitride (CBN), is increasing due to their superior hardness and extended tool life. Automation in grinding and finishing processes is driving demand for precision abrasive tools. Sustainability is becoming a key focus, with manufacturers developing eco-friendly tools, reducing dust emissions, and optimizing material usage. Furthermore, digital solutions and monitoring systems are being integrated to enhance process efficiency and reduce operational costs.

Competitive Landscape

Major players in the abrasive tools market include Saint-Gobain, 3M, Tyrolit, and Bosch. These companies focus on innovation, quality, and global distribution to maintain market leadership. Regional and specialized manufacturers also play a crucial role in meeting local demands and providing cost-effective solutions. Strategic alliances, product diversification, and continuous R&D investments are central to maintaining competitiveness and addressing evolving industrial requirements.
